(Artist's note: My brother John and I always say that we were raised on bluegills. They are delicious. Anytime that the weather was nice out, our Dad was ready to drive out to Lake Gordon (Bedford Co, PA) and catch a stringer full of bluegills.
For a long stretch of time during the 80's I switched to Catch and Release Trout Fishing. I was in to it. I tied flies, built rods and even did some guiding. I didn't eat a fish that I had caught myself during that time.
A few years ago, I got the hankering to eat some bluegills again. So these days, when I do make it out fishing (instead of painting), it's usually at a local pond or lake.
With that in mind, I just finished my latest painting. It is on an 11" x 14" x 1/8" gessoboard, and is titled, "Some Nice Bluegills on a Stringer".
This is the first painting that I have done entirely with Golden's Open Acrylics. These paints stay wet on the pallet like oils. I wanted to focus on blending colors. I figured that colorful bluegills would certainly provide a good challenge. It was fun to see how they performed on the gessoboard.
